What Is a Guitar Chord Representation Tool?
A guitar chord representation tool is any system — digital or physical — designed to visually display the finger positions required to play a specific chord on a guitar. These tools transform abstract musical theory into a concrete, easy-to-follow visual format.
The most common form is the chord diagram (also called a chord chart or chord box), a grid-like representation of the guitar fretboard that shows:
- Which strings to press
- Which frets to press them on
- Which fingers to use
- Which strings to strum open or mute
Modern chord representation tools go far beyond static diagrams. They now include interactive web apps, mobile applications, AI-powered chord generators, and real-time visual feedback systems that can detect what a student is playing and correct their technique instantly.

Anatomy of a Guitar Chord Diagram
Before building or using a representation tool, it's important to understand the standard anatomy of a chord diagram:

Key Elements:
- Vertical lines represent the six strings (from low E to high e, left to right)
- Horizontal lines represent the frets
- The top horizontal line (thicker) represents the nut of the guitar
- Filled circles (●) indicate where to press your finger
- Open circles (○) above the diagram indicate open strings (play but don't press)
- X marks above the diagram indicate muted strings (don't play)
- Numbers inside circles indicate which finger to use (1=index, 2=middle, 3=ring, 4=pinky)
- Curved lines (barres) indicate a barre chord where one finger covers multiple strings
- Fret numbers on the side indicate position on the neck for higher-position chords
Understanding these elements is the foundation of any effective chord representation tool.

How to Build a Guitar Chord Representation Tool
For developers and educators wanting to create their own tool, here is a practical framework:
Step 1: Define the Data Model
Every chord needs a structured data representation. A typical chord data object might look like this:
{
"name": "G Major",
"tuning": "standard",
"fingers": [
{ "string": 6, "fret": 3, "finger": 2 },
{ "string": 5, "fret": 2, "finger": 1 },
{ "string": 4, "fret": 0, "type": "open" },
{ "string": 3, "fret": 0, "type": "open" },
{ "string": 2, "fret": 3, "finger": 3 },
{ "string": 1, "fret": 3, "finger": 4 }
],
"barre": null
}
Step 2: Render the Fretboard Grid
Using HTML5 Canvas, SVG, or a grid-based CSS layout, render a 6×4 (or 6×5) grid representing strings and frets. Plot finger positions from your data model.
Step 3: Add Interactivity
Allow users to:
- Click cells to toggle finger placements
- Input a chord name and auto-populate the diagram
- Save and export diagrams
Step 4: Integrate Audio
Use the Web Audio API or a guitar sample library to play back the chord when requested. This reinforces the visual with auditory learning.
Step 5: Build a Chord Database
Populate your tool with a comprehensive database of chords across all keys, including:
- Major, minor, dominant 7th, major 7th, minor 7th
- Suspended (sus2, sus4)
- Augmented and diminished
- Extended chords (9th, 11th, 13th)
- Barre chord variations
Best Practices for Teaching with Chord Representation Tools
Start with Open Chords
Beginners should always start with open chords — chords that use open strings and are played in the first three frets. These are physically easier and allow students to build finger strength gradually.
Essential open chords for beginners:
- E Major and E Minor
- A Major and A Minor
- D Major and D Minor
- C Major
- G Major
Use Color Coding
Enhance your chord diagrams with color coding to indicate:
- 🔴 Red = Index finger
- 🔵 Blue = Middle finger
- 🟢 Green = Ring finger
- 🟡 Yellow = Pinky finger
Color coding dramatically reduces cognitive load for beginners.
Show Chord Transitions
Teaching individual chords is only half the battle. Use your representation tool to show common chord transitions side by side:
- G → C → D (the "campfire" progression)
- Am → F → C → G (one of the most common progressions in pop music)
- E → A → B7 (classic blues progression)
Incorporate Audio Playback
Whenever showing a chord diagram, play the audio of how the chord should sound. This trains the student's ear in parallel with their muscle memory, which is fundamental to becoming a well-rounded guitarist.
Progress from Simple to Complex
Structure your chord teaching in a deliberate progression:
- Open major chords
- Open minor chords
- Power chords (great for rock students)
- Barre chords (F Major is the classic "wall")
- 7th chords and extensions
- Jazz voicings and altered chords

Common Mistakes to Avoid
Overloading Beginners with Too Many Chords
Many teachers make the mistake of introducing too many chords too quickly. Focus on 3–4 chords maximum per learning phase and ensure the student can transition between them smoothly before moving on.
Ignoring Muting Technique
Chord diagrams show which strings to mute, but many tools and teachers don't emphasize how to mute them. Teach students that muting is an active technique — not just ignoring a string.
Skipping Music Theory Context
Chord tools are most powerful when paired with basic music theory. Explain why a G major chord uses those specific notes. When students understand the logic, they can intuit chord shapes rather than just memorizing them.
Neglecting Finger Placement Precision
Encourage students to always press just behind the fret (not on top of it, not in the middle). Even the best chord diagram won't help if fundamental technique is wrong.
